Mattia Binotto, Audi's Formula 1 project chief, has commented on rumors linking Carlos Sainz and Oscar Piastri to the team. He indicated that the current driver lineup is likely to remain unchanged for the 2027 season.

Mattia Binotto addresses Carlos Sainz and Oscar Piastri Audi F1 rumoursAudi Formula 1 boss Mattia Binotto has addressed recent paddock speculation linking Carlos Sainz and Oscar Piastri to the German manufacturer, insisting he is entirely satisfied with his current driver pairing of Nico Hulkenberg and Gabriel Bortoleto. Audi F1 chief addresses Carlos Sainz switch rumoursAudi Formula 1 project chief Mattia Binotto has suggested the team’s driver lineup will stay the same for 2027, despite it being an “obvious” potential destination for Carlos Sainz. Sainz previously was in serious discussions with Audi after his former team Ferrari signed Lewis Hamilton as his replacement in 2024.
